Rotary Features      


  • De-energized motor operation extends service life due to the reduction of wear and operating temperature
  • Bi-directional clutch assembly prevents gears from stripping when material shifts and rotaries paddle clockwise or counter clockwise
  • Four-bearing drive shaft assembly reduces motor drag during paddle rotation which increases motor service life

Individual Features

BMRX Series

  • Fail-Safe relay output provides instantaneous corrective response in the event of a power failure.
  • 24/115 / 230 VAC, 12/24 VDC models available
  • Triple thread screw off cover
  • Dual conduit entrance for improved wiring access
  • Explosion proof rating for Class I, Groups C & D, and Class II, Groups E, F, & G. NEMA 4X, 5, 7, 9 & 12
  • USDA approved powder coating on all models
  • Process temperature up to 400°F (to 204°C)
  • Removable wire terminals for improved wiring access
GR II Maxima:
  • Fail-Safe electronics provides an instantaneous corrective response in the event of a power or motor failure
  • Supervisory Circuitry monitors motors operation and shaft rotation
  • Visual LED on housing indicates sensor status: Uncovered, Covered, and fault condition
  • C/USA approvals for UL and CSA standards, Class I, Groups E, F & G hazardous locations.
  • USDA approved powder coating on all models
  • Process temperature up to 400°F (to 204°C)
